Electrical Drawing Designations
The following abbreviations are used for wire harness
colors on the electrical schematics and wire harness
drawings in this chapter.
ABBREVIATION
COLOR
BK BLACK
BR or BN BROWN
BU BLUE
GN GREEN
GY GRAY
OR ORANGE
PK PINK
R or RD RED
TTAN
VIO VIOLET
W or WH WHITE
Y or YE YELLOW
Numerous harness wires used on Multi Pro 1750 ma-
chines include a line with an alternate color. These wires
are identified with the wire color and line color with either
a / or _ separating the color abbreviations listed above
(e.g. R/BK is a red wire with a black line, OR_BK is an
orange wire with a black line).
NOTE: The electrical harness drawings in this chapter
identify both the wire color and the wire gauge. For ex-
ample, 16 BK on a harness diagram identifies a 16
gauge wire that has a black insulator.
NOTE: A splice used in a wire harness will be identified
on the wire harness diagram by SP. The manufacturing
number of the splice is also identified on the wire har-
ness diagram (e.g. SP01 is splice number 1).
